文摘Melittin is a major peptide in the venom of the European honny bee, Apis Mellifera. The patch clamp technique was used to study the behavior of melittin on the membranes of myoballs and neurons which were dissociated from a 1 d old Xenopus embryo. Melittin was observed to make “resistance channels” that are selective to sodium. When melittin acted on the membranes of muscle cells, intracurrents appeared and then disappeared. At neuromuscular junctions (NMJ), melittin was added to the area adjacent to the neurons, increased the frequency of micro end plate currents (MEPCs) by 40%, and increased the amplitude of MEPCs by 15%.
